Yellowstone Club’s Property Owners Association is seeking candidates for the Sustainability Manager position. This is a full-time year-round position located in Big Sky, Montana.
Purpose: The purpose of Sustainability Manager is to manage daily operations and internal systems of refuse and recycling throughout property.
Major Responsibilities
- Lead the Internal Green committee and participate in the Club Sustainability Committee.
- Ensure that each refuse and recycling collection area on property is clean organized.
- Create an internal system for all refuse and recycling to ensure that all areas have standardized recycling and refuse containers. These may differ in back of house and front of house areas.
- Schedule and manage schedule of all refuse and recycling.
- Work as a liaison and maintain a favorable working relationship with all departments to foster and promote a positive working environment with sustainability and cleanliness as a primary focus.
